    man·u·fac·to·ry
    [ˌman(y)əˈfakt(ə)rē]
    noun
    archaic
    manufactory (noun) · manufactories (plural noun)
    1. a factory.
    Origin
    early 17th century (denoting a manufactured article): from manufacture, on the pattern of factory.

    What does manufactory mean?A factory or manufacturing plant. A manufacturing process; a particular industry or part of an industry. [from 17th c.] From Latin manÅ«factus +"Ž -ory. The Derby porcelain or china manufactory was started about 1750. In 1665 a manufactory was established in the Faubourg St Antoine in Paris, and another at Tour-la-Ville near Cherbourg.
    What does manufactus mean?Accessed 12 Apr. 2024. from early French manufacture "something made," from Latin manufactus "made by hand," from earlier manu "by hand" (from manus "hand") and factus, past participle of facere "to make, do" — related to factory, fashion, manage, manual Nglish: Translation of manufacture for Spanish Speakers
    What is manufacturing in economics?Manufacturing is the creation or production of goods with the help of equipment, labor, machines, tools, and chemical or biological processing or formulation. It is the essence of the secondary sector of the economy. [unreliable source?]
    When was manufactory first used?The earliest known use of the adjective manufactory is in the mid 1600s. OED's earliest evidence for manufactory is from 1630, in the writing of Henry Lord, clergyman and ethnographer. manufactory is a borrowing from Latin, combined with an English element. Etymons: Latin manūfactus, ‑ory suffix2.
